Etherington insists Stoke can arrest slide

Matt Etherington insists Stoke City can arrest their sudden slide.

Etherington is confident the Potters can quickly turn things round again in their forthcoming fixtures, just as they did after losing the first three matches of the 2010-11 season.

"We aren't going to panic, especially as the Premier League table is so tight at the moment," he told the Stoke website. "A couple of good results now and we would climb back into the top half again.

"You can maybe argue that we haven't had the rub of the green in certain games, but we're not looking for excuses. The lads all know that we need to raise our game and I am sure that the manager will have a few things to say to us as we start preparing for Sunderland.

"The frustrating thing about the Everton match was that they didn't create a lot of chances and we never felt as if we were holding on. Had we performed better on the day, then we could have got something out of the game and that will spur us on as we look towards Saturday's game."
